Waste Management and Modern Environmental Biotechnology
#9
In today’s modern society were industrial revolution is on its peak, there is a change in the way we live in this world. Due to industrial development mankind started to live in a dense population and this further gave the way to develop city which have all the requirements and decencies required to live. Due to industries and increase in population, waste generation also increased. Chemical waste, industrial waste, hazardous waste, radioactive is now present in environment. Those waste formed by nature being take care by nature itself and balance is maintained, like decaying, decomposing which also becomes food for scavengers. But the real problem comes in picture when industrial waste is much hazardous and lethal. The threat is to all aquatic animals, agricultural, other farm animals and humans but the totality of this effect is on our mother earth and the nature in which all we live.
Now a day’s various waste management projects are being initiated by the many countries even lot of funding being raised for the same, the ultimate aim is to save our planet earth and to make it green & natural. Lot of regulations is being developed and is strictly followed; all industries now use waste management and water management systems in their premises. This includes effluent treatment plants, bio-hazard waste management’s, Chemical waste management’s, controlled hazardous waste generation.
Various microbes are developed with genetic engineering which have special features and help in eliminating the waste. One such good example is treatment of Uranium contaminated sites with GMO-microbes which has shown tremendous results. Now a day’s Mercury and other heavy metals are being extracted from the waste by using special strains of microbes. Various methods as such activated sludge, tricking filters, oxidation ponds; membrane bioreactors, etc are used successfully to treat the municipal and industrial waste water. Solid and liquid waste containing high amount of organic waste are now used to obtained methane by using microbes and this gas is used domestically and called as bio-gas .
